Adjusting the butt hinges

If you have an uPVC door that is not locking properly, you may need to adjust butt hinges. To do this, you must open the door and then remove all caps protecting the door. Next you'll need to turn the adjustment slot by turning the pins clockwise as well as counterclockwise.

When you adjust uPVC hinges on doors, begin by making sure that the door is level. To mark the beginning point, you can use a spirit-level or a marker pen. Once the door is level you can move the adjusters on the top and bottom.

Depending on the uPVC door model, you may need to remove the protective caps to expose the slot. To accomplish this, you'll need a Phillips or cross-head screwdriver. After you have removed the caps that protect your fingers, then loosen the screws and take off the caps on the slot.

The next step is first an Allen key. The majority of doors made of uPVC have one adjustment slot per hinge. Some uPVC door models require an Allen key. Andere models won't have adjustment slots.

Typically, butt hinges are used on older uPVC door models. You can find newer designs that allow side to side movement. Certain hinges with older designs require cross-heads or a Phillips screwdriver.

Flag hinges can be adjusted on uPVC doors. They can be adjusted in two ways: height and compression. Each hinge has an attached pin that runs through its top. This adjustment allows you to open or close your door horizontally, vertically, or both.

Some uPVC door models also feature an lateral adjustment. This allows you to move the hinge further away from the jamb. Typically, this is concealed behind the cover of plastic.
